Re: G.I. Joe: The Rise of Cobra - 11/03/09

Quote:
Originally Posted by Bluelitespecial View Post
Maybe Paramount didn't care enough about the movie to do the extras right on bluray. Remember all the negative buzz before the movie even came out? The movie was a decent enough hit, I am sure they will do better with the sequel.
I'm not buying that excuse....movies that did much worse at the box office and were much "smaller" films got HD extras from Paramount....hell, IMAGINE THAT, another major Eddie Murphy bomb, just came out with HD extras.....other relatively "smaller" new release titles from Paramount from this year which all came out with HD extras include DANCE FLICK, DEFIANCE, and HOTEL FOR DOGS.....

THE LOVE GURU, maybe the biggest bomb of all last year, came with HD extras for pete's sake! I think we have a right to complain about getting the short end of the stick on GI JOE.....
